Strikeforce announced today that Jan "The Giant" Nortje (1-5) will be the opponent for Bob Sapp (9-2-1) in the main event of "Strikeforce At The Dome" on Feb. 23 at the Tacoma Dome in Tacoma, Washington.
Towering at the 6-foot-11 and weighing close to 330 pounds, Nortje is a rare competitor large enough to match Sapp's NFL-lineman size. The South African-born Nortje is familiar with Sapp, as the two were training partners in 2002.
"I’m extremely excited" Nortje said in a statement. "I’ve always seen Bob get big opportunities so I think it’s my turn to show what I can do against him."
Although Nortje carries an extensive resume in combat sports, he hasn't fared well in MMA. His one win was in 2002 and all five of his other opponents have finished him.
